6 weeks after baby-a post on Mom

Now that Henry is 6 weeks old, I'm feeling back to my "old" self (I don't think I'll ever be that person again but you know what I mean). I think I spent the first month adjusting to motherhood, basically trying to survive to life with a newborn, and being very sleep deprived :). The past two weeks have been much better, Henry is sleeping in longer stretches-about 4 hours at a time at night. I've also returned to the gym...so nice! My favorite way to blow off some steam is to workout and I've been able to get back to Body Pump and yoga classes and even was able to run (very slowly but still!). I've been reminding myself that my body spent 9 months growing Henry and gaining weight and it will take a while to come off. Chris and I have worked out a schedule so we can both get in our workouts and still spend time as a family and take care of our baby boy.

We also had our first date night over the weekend thanks to my parents coming into town to babysit. Nothing too exciting, just dinner and a bit of shopping on the east side of town, we were gone about 3 hours which was plenty for me. It was so nice to spend time with Chris and reconnect as a couple. And yes, I was still nervous about leaving Henry...even with my parents watching him!

Now that we're 6 weeks out, I can look back on Henry's birth without shuddering and now am open to discussing having another baby-though no time soon :) I'm planning on sharing his birth story at some point but wanted to wait a bit to gain some perspective on the whole experience and feel like I'm getting there.
